A DRAMA about a petrol station doesn't exactly grab you as exciting. I mean, what's likely to happen in one that's so amazing? You can't structure an entire 90-minute programme about someone leaving their petrol cap on the pump.
But Framed does its best to capture the interest as it tells the story of 10-year-old Dylan Hughes and his family's struggle to keep their small petrol station, which sits at the foot of a mountain in North Wales, afloat.See the full content of this document
